South Korea Non-latex Medical Supplies Market Overview & Growth Outlook

The South Korea non-latex medical supplies market is experiencing robust growth, driven by increasing healthcare demands and a shift towards safer, allergen-free medical products. As of 2023, the market size is estimated at approximately USD 1.2 billion, reflecting a steady expansion aligned with the country’s advancing healthcare infrastructure. The forecast projects a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 7.5% from 2023 to 2032, reaching an estimated value of over USD 2.4 billion by the end of the forecast period. This growth is fueled by rising awareness of latex allergies among healthcare professionals and patients, prompting hospitals and clinics to adopt non-latex alternatives. Additionally, South Korea’s focus on healthcare innovation and digital transformation further accelerates market expansion.
